Kerala Article :An Ancient Martial Art - Kalaripayattu by Leslie T

Kalaripayattu is the ancient martial art of the State. It is considered as the forerunner of Karate & Kung-fu. The Kalari is treated as the temple of learning. Age-old traditions and customs are still practiced inside the Kalari. The Gurukkal system consists of rigorous physical training besides training in self-discipline. The weapons used were the sword, Dagger, Shield, short sticks, spears etc. The co-ordination of the body and mind is given maximum importance in this art.

C Radhakrishnan: The great novelist: By Kannan Balakrishnan

C Radhakrishnan is one of the most celebrated writers of Kerala. Recently He was awarded Odakkuzhal puraskaram. Let us glimpse through his personal as well as literary life.

He was born in Born 1939 February in an aristocratic nair family.He took a post gradate degree in physics from Victoria college Plakkad.
He had a very long service in various institutions including central observatories, news papers, weeklys and encyclopedias. Many of his novels reflect the atmosphere where he has worked. He has written 40 novels and many other books.

My dear Champakulam: By Kannan Balakrishnan

A view of champakkulam St.Marys church

Submitted by kannan on Fri, 2006-11-03 21:13. Tourist_places
Champakulam is the place where I spent most of my childhood. It was my mother's house and we lived there for many years.

Champakkulam is in Aleppy district. It is A beautiful place, full of palm trees, rivers and paddy fields. The river Pampa flows through the village, splitting it into two. currently it is connected, by road to aleppy and kottayam.

Smart city: Will the dream Become a Reality? by Aathura

Will smart city be a reality in god’ s own country? Smart city is a proposed foreign investment it setup in Kakkanad ,Kochi by the Dubai internet city group. Most of the southern states of India were after the Dubai internet group to bag the project before it finally landed in Kerala ‘s lap. Smart city is a planned technology park it would provide critical infrastructure for IT and IT enabled services.

The mizhavu the prime percussion instrument in the Koothu, Koodiyattam and

TNangiyarkoothu performances, is the only major item on the stage besides the performer. The mizhavu traditionally played by the Nambiar is a large egg-shaped copper drum.

An avanadha (membranophone), the mouth of the pot is closed with tightly stretched calf leather. Earlier made of clay, the pot is placed within a wooden frame and
its tapering base is not to touch the bare floor. The broad part of the drum has a hole of a finger thickness and ardent devotees called it the air vent for the mizhavu to breathe. In reality it aids in creating the appropriate sound.
